GM 2019 Recall Makes Problem Worse-So There’s Another Recall

You can’t make this up. Back in October, GM issued a recall of almost 550,000 vehicles for brake issues. It covered Cadillac CT6 sedans, Silverado 1500 and Sierra 1500 pickups; all from 2019. The problem was a software error with the antilock brakes and stability control causing the brakes to fail. Or as GM puts …

All-Electric Sierra and Escalade Ready For 2023

GM has just announced four different electric pickups and vans will be built at its storied Hamtramck assembly plant in Poletown Detroit. They include an electric GMC Sierra pickup truck and Cadillac Escalade SUV. Production at Hamtramck will begin in 2021. GM Sells Embroiled Lordstown Plant To EV Startup

The Lordstown, Ohio, GM plant that was at the heart of the recent month-long UAW strike has been sold. Lordstown Motors Corp. has purchased the former GM facility. The plant was a large part of the UAW strike this summer. The UAW was ultimately unsuccessful in getting GM to assign another vehicle for production there. …
